当前位置: 主页 > 网络资讯 > 小程序

小程序中如何优雅的捕捉异步方法的异常

发布时间:2021-12-22 10:07   浏览次数:次   作者:网络

原生小程序中如何优雅的捕捉异步方法的异常?下面本篇文章给大家介绍一下小程序中优雅的使用async await异步编程的方法,希望对大家有所帮助!

小程序中如何优雅的捕捉异步方法的异常

最近开始写一个开源的云开发社区小程序,在写的过程中慢慢的摸索了一些对于开发和测试的过程中又帮助的奇技淫巧。这篇文章讲一下在 原生小程序中如何优雅的捕捉异步方法的异常

传统方法

在ES7之后,我们往往使用 async await 语法来进行异步编程,如果我们要捕捉异常的话一般有以下两种方式

try catch

async func(){
     //do something
}
try {
    const res = await func()
} catch (error) {
    //handle error
}


# 执行时间  # 自己的  # 就不  # 第二个  # 链式  # 值为  # 有错误  # 程序开发  # 过程中  # 捉到  # 返回值  # 我也  # 看着  # 过了  # 第一个  # 将会  # 你也  # 两种  # 很多人  # 会在 


相关栏目: 【 网站优化84359 】 【 站长学院75356 】 【 运营推广7218 】 【 小程序18188 】 【 运维技术36808 】 【 营销推广32536 】 【 SEO优化41416 】 【 百度推广27695 】 【 AI推广83940


相关推荐: 带你开发一个虎年春节头像生成小程序  小程序开通微信支付功能的具体步骤  微信小程序 for 循环详解  微信小程序 图片边框解决方法  PHP 函数返回值类型有哪些分类?  小程序可以绑定服务号吗  浅析小程序中如何优雅地进行模块化处理?  golang框架性能调优指南  浅析小程序中textarea层级过高穿透问题的解决方案  PHP 函数按用途如何分类?  深入聊聊小程序中怎么进行图片优化  PHP 中函数分类有哪些?  小程序和app的区别是什么?  PHP 函数根据稳定性如何分类?  vscode翻译插件怎么使用  unordered_map和map的区别  微信聊天记录被删除了怎么恢复  小程序开发有哪些难点  小程序开发步骤_小程序自己制作基础教程  malloc函数的参数是什么  如何选择适用于我项目的 C++ 函数库和标准模板库?  visual studio code翻译 vscode怎么翻译英文  c语言动态内存分配malloc  浅析小程序怎么动态制作小程序码  PHP 函数如何与数据库扩展?  malloc函数详解  如何使用wrk2对golang框架进行性能测试?  golang框架的安全性考虑:如何保护API免受攻击?  小程序开发实践之浅析如何获取手机号码  printf输出的格式有哪些  C++ 函数库与标准模板库的版本升级史和发展趋势  C++ lambda 表达式在哪些场景下可以优化代码?  golang框架的安全性考虑:如何进行安全审计?  开发小程序遇到403错误怎么解决  C++ 中不同类型参数传递是如何实现的?  揭秘:魏则西离去真正的原因  利用小程序api接口动态获取元素宽高  一个手机号可以注册几个微信号  手把手带你实现虎年头像框制作小程序(实践)  微信小程序 限制1M的瘦身技巧与方法详解  golang框架如何保护敏感数据?  PHP微信分享开发详解  使用小程序canvas写一个简单的图片应用  微商应该怎样推广?()  printf输出文字格式  PHP 函数如何获取 URL 参数?  memset函数的作用  微信小程序 解决请求服务器手机预览请求不到数据的方法  【派代&生意参谋电商论剑征文大赛】重磅!不看江湖地位,只论技法高下,等你来战!(派代网)  个人主体小程序和企业组织小程序有什么区别么